Title :
Code sequence analysis of direct-sequence code-division multiple-access with M-ary FSK modulation

Abstract :
This letter examines the correlation parameters of interest in a DS-CDMA communication network using M-ary FSK modulation. It is shown that the key multi-user interference parameters can be written in terms of cross-correlation functions with respect to a sinusoidal weighting function. Mean-squared interference is also studied and can be expressed in terms of the auto-correlation of the spreading sequences used. This is a generalization of a well-known result for binary DS-CDMA systems
